A 1.4-mile stretch of graded dirt National Forest road in Clay County, KY. The road serves Town Mountain.

All 1.4 miles in are maintained only for high-clearance vehicles. Graded dirt the whole way in (1.4 miles).

Long Fork runs 0.1 mi off. Night skies measure Bortle 2 -- true dark-sky territory. Newberry Hill stands 649 ft above the site, 1.9 miles east. The nearest town, Manchester, is 7.4 mi off.
